diff --git a/packages/angular_devkit/build_angular/src/webpack/plugins/optimize-css-webpack-plugin.ts b/packages/angular_devkit/build_angular/src/webpack/plugins/optimize-css-webpack-plugin.ts index 649d2b97e034..276d503fb068 100644 --- a/packages/angular_devkit/build_angular/src/webpack/plugins/optimize-css-webpack-plugin.ts +++ b/packages/angular_devkit/build_angular/src/webpack/plugins/optimize-css-webpack-plugin.ts @@ -115,7 +115,7 @@ export class OptimizeCssWebpackPlugin { // tslint:disable-next-line: no-any (cssNano.process as any)(content, postCssOptions, cssNanoOptions) .then(resolve) - .catch(reject); + .catch((err: Error) => reject(new Error(`${file} ${err.message}`))); }); for (const { text } of output.warnings()) {